Skip to content

RosInstanceProps

Properties for defining a RosInstance.

See https://www.alibabacloud.com/help/ros/developer-reference/aliyun-dns-instance

Initializer

import ros_cdk_dns
ros_cdk_dns.RosInstanceProps(
  dns_security: typing.Union[str, IResolvable],
  domain_numbers: typing.Union[typing.Union[int, float], IResolvable],
  period: typing.Union[typing.Union[int, float], IResolvable],
  period_unit: typing.Union[str, IResolvable],
  version: typing.Union[str, IResolvable],
  domain: typing.Union[str, IResolvable] = None,
  instance_type: typing.Union[str, IResolvable] = None,
  renewal_status: typing.Union[str, IResolvable] = None
)

Properties

Name Type Description
dns_security typing.Union[str, ros_cdk_core.IResolvable] No description.
domain_numbers typing.Union[typing.Union[int, float], ros_cdk_core.IResolvable] No description.
period typing.Union[typing.Union[int, float], ros_cdk_core.IResolvable] No description.
period_unit typing.Union[str, ros_cdk_core.IResolvable] No description.
version typing.Union[str, ros_cdk_core.IResolvable] No description.
domain typing.Union[str, ros_cdk_core.IResolvable] No description.
instance_type typing.Union[str, ros_cdk_core.IResolvable] No description.
renewal_status typing.Union[str, ros_cdk_core.IResolvable] No description.

dns_securityRequired

dns_security: typing.Union[str, IResolvable]
  • Type: typing.Union[str, ros_cdk_core.IResolvable]

domain_numbersRequired

domain_numbers: typing.Union[typing.Union[int, float], IResolvable]
  • Type: typing.Union[typing.Union[int, float], ros_cdk_core.IResolvable]

periodRequired

period: typing.Union[typing.Union[int, float], IResolvable]
  • Type: typing.Union[typing.Union[int, float], ros_cdk_core.IResolvable]

period_unitRequired

period_unit: typing.Union[str, IResolvable]
  • Type: typing.Union[str, ros_cdk_core.IResolvable]

versionRequired

version: typing.Union[str, IResolvable]
  • Type: typing.Union[str, ros_cdk_core.IResolvable]

domainOptional

domain: typing.Union[str, IResolvable]
  • Type: typing.Union[str, ros_cdk_core.IResolvable]

instance_typeOptional

instance_type: typing.Union[str, IResolvable]
  • Type: typing.Union[str, ros_cdk_core.IResolvable]

renewal_statusOptional

renewal_status: typing.Union[str, IResolvable]
  • Type: typing.Union[str, ros_cdk_core.IResolvable]